Certification Level: AACC
Basic Certification (ADDCA Associate Certified Coach)
- 90+ Hours Accredited Training | 50+ Hours ADHD Coaching Experience | Other Criteria
- The AACC designation is awarded to coaches who have met the certification requirements of ADDCA’s Basic ADHD & Life Coach Training Certification Program and demonstrated their ADHD coaching capabilities at the first level of coach certification set by the International Coach Federation (ICF) and the Professional Association for ADHD Coaches (PAAC).

Video Conferencing, In-PersonCertification Level: ACCG
Advanced Certification (ADDCA Advanced Certified Coach Graduate)
- 180+ Hours Accredited Training | 350+ Hours ADHD Coaching Experience | Other Criteria
- The ACCG designation awarded to coaches who have met the certification requirements of ADDCA's Basic & Advanced ADHD & Life Coach Training Certification Program Certification Program and successfully demonstrated their ADHD coaching capabilities at the professional level of coach certification set by the International Coach Federation (ICF) and the Professional Association for ADHD Coaches (PAAC).
